Dear All,

Though I was not facing the break noise issue any more (after them cleaning the break pads second time). Toyota today called my car to replace my Front disk Break pads (Part# 0446502210 - PAD KIT, FR Disc).  I guess, they did recall these pads finally. I am hoping that this will fix the issue once for all. In case it is resurfaced, I will keep everyone posted. Sharing it to ensure that everyone who is facing the issue can check with their respective dealers.
